Course Content

• **Introduction to Machine Learning for Insurance:** This foundational unit covers the basics of ML, its applications in insurance, and ethical considerations.
• **Data Wrangling and Preprocessing for Insurance Data:** Focuses on cleaning, transforming, and preparing insurance datasets for ML model building. Keywords: Data Cleaning, Feature Engineering
• **Supervised Learning Techniques for Claims Prediction:** Explores algorithms like regression and classification for predicting claim costs and fraud.
• **Unsupervised Learning for Customer Segmentation:** Covers clustering techniques to segment customers based on risk profiles and behaviour. Keywords: Clustering, Customer Segmentation, Risk Assessment
• **Deep Learning for Insurance Applications:** Introduces neural networks and their application in areas such as image recognition for damage assessment and natural language processing for claims processing.
• **Model Evaluation and Deployment:** Focuses on techniques for evaluating model performance, selecting the best model, and deploying it into a production environment. Keywords: Model Performance, Deployment, MLOps
• **Machine Learning Operations (MLOps) in Insurance:** Covers the entire ML lifecycle, from model development to deployment and monitoring, emphasizing automation and efficiency.
• **Explainable AI (XAI) in Insurance:** Addresses the need for transparency and interpretability in ML models, particularly crucial in regulated industries like insurance. Keywords: Explainable AI, Model Interpretability
• **Case Studies in Machine Learning for Insurance Operations:** Examines real-world applications of ML in insurance, showcasing successful implementations and lessons learned.

Career path

Career Advancement Programme: Machine Learning in UK Insurance

Role Description
Machine Learning Engineer (Insurance) Develop and deploy machine learning models for fraud detection, risk assessment, and customer churn prediction. High demand for Python, TensorFlow/PyTorch expertise.
Data Scientist (Insurance Analytics) Analyze large datasets to identify trends and insights, build predictive models, and communicate findings to stakeholders. Strong statistical modeling and communication skills required.
AI/ML Specialist (Claims Processing) Automate claims processing using AI and machine learning techniques, improving efficiency and accuracy. Experience with NLP and image recognition beneficial.
Actuarial Analyst (AI-driven Pricing) Leverage machine learning for pricing models, improving accuracy and efficiency in insurance product development. Requires strong actuarial knowledge and programming skills.
